94 Points

Friday, July 31, 2020 - Initial nose is absolutely gorgeous; quintessential Napa but clearly reminiscent of old-world purity (perhaps Pessac Leognan, Bordeaux) & considerable new world exuberance. Alluring, very well balanced (Cab Sauv, Cab Franc, Merlot) and tightly structured with abundant red fruit flavors. Not a huge wine style but rather deep and brooding; it’s very similar to 20-year-old La Mission Haut-Brion. This is the “perfect wine” to pair with a porterhouse steak with gorgonzola, onions, and peppers. Yum!
